ISIS suicide bombers hit Libyan forces in Sirte, killing 1

BENGHAZI- A spokesman for militias loyal to Libya's UN-brokered government says ISIS suicide bombers have attacked their positions around the coastal city of Sirte, killing at least one person.

 

Brig. Gen. Mohammed al-Ghasri says the Sunday attack involved three cars including an ambulance that "infiltrated our siege" and attacked supply lines and medical units. At least one paramedic was killed and a dozen people were wounded.

 

Al-Ghasri says his forces remain steadfast and aim to take control of the city before the end of the holy month of Ramadan, which began June 6.
